Residents of a village near Sevastopol demand to stop chemical treatment of vineyards near their homes
Sevastopol, July 03 (Navigator, Olga Nikolaeva) – Residents of the village of Verkhnesadovoye sent a collective appeal to the acting. Governor Sergei Menyailo, chief sanitary doctor of the SES, to the Sevastopol prosecutor's office and the Investigative Committee with a demand to put pressure on Artvin PJSC to stop processing plants near their homes and violating the rules for working with pesticides.
This is stated in a statement by the head of the public organization “City of Sevastopol” Andrei Sitnikov, published in the newspaper “Sevastopol Izvestia”.

Villagers point to the fact that vineyards located 200 meters from an apartment building on the street were treated with pesticides. Titova, 63.
In addition, vehicles carrying pesticides pass through the streets of the village. “The tightness of the barrels leaves much to be desired. Toxic chemicals flow from a barrel onto the road. Local residents twice blocked the entrance to the garden near their houses,” writes Sitnikov.
The villagers have been fighting Artvin for three years; repeated orders from the SES brought only temporary results.
